Obituary for Dora Anna Walker
Precious Lord, Take My Hand. If I had wings like a morning dove I would fly away to be at rest. Momma is at rest now. Dora A. Epps Walker started her journey on November 2, 1930. She returns home on November 2, 2018. Mrs. Walker passed away at her residence 12611 Ruth Hill Rd, Church Road, Va on October 26, 2018. She was preceded in death by her parents Deacon Emmette Epps Sr. and Deaconess Carrie Hardy Epps; her husband Paul W. walker Sr.; sister Deloris Epps; two brothers James and Johnnie Epps.
Surviving to cherish her precious memories are her two daughters, Reverend Dora W. Gee of Church Road and Evangelist Thelma W. Stevens of Dewitt, VA; two sons Paul W. Walker Jr. and Bradley Walker(Annette) both of Petersburg; two sisters Mrs. Josephine E. Harris and Mrs Viola E. Wallace (George) both of Dinwiddie, VA; one step brother Lawrence Gholson; one sister-in-law Mrs. Ruby S. Epps of Dinwiddie, VA; 10 grandchildren, Thaddeus Stevens, Tracey S. Morgan, Raymond Gee, Rita G. Fields, Dajuan Gee, LaShawn Gee, Bradley Williams, Leekeshia Walker, Ashley W. Burks, Bradley J. Walker; 12 Great grandchildren, Akeem, Samira, Lamonte II, Bradley Jr., Keith, Raven, Tyler, Kennedy, Keshawn, Saquan, Laren and Shawn II, and many nieces , nephews, relatives and friends.
At an early age Dora joined the Center Star Baptist Church where she was a life long member. She accepted Christ as her one and only Savior. She sung in the church choir and was a member of The Epps Singers gospel group. To help others along the was was her joy. She was a kind and loving person. Cooking and taking goodies to others made her happy. No was not a word in her vocabulary when it came to her trying her best to help others. If she had to have a different name it would be Love, Sharing, Caring: Momma, One in a Million
Funeral services for Dora A. Walker will be held on Friday November 2, 2018 at 1:00PM at Center Star Baptist Church, 11627 Wheelers Pond Rd, Dinwiddie, VA. Dr. Jimmie L. Walker Sr. will deliver the eulogy and Rev. Howard L. Moses Sr. will officiate. Burial will be in the church cemetery. Viewing for Mrs. Walker will be Thursday November 1, 2018 from 12:00PM to 7:00PM at the W. L. Fields Funeral Home. Online tributes can be left at www.wlfieldsfuneralhome.com.
